Coindive positions itself as a comprehensive crypto community and market intelligence platform, aiming to provide actionable insights derived from a blend of social sentiment analysis and on-chain data. Its core value proposition lies in aggregating and filtering information from diverse social channels, including Twitter, Telegram, Discord, and Reddit, to present a clear picture of community engagement and emerging trends. This allows users to track not just price movements, but also the underlying social conversations and sentiment shifts driving those movements. This focus on community sentiment differentiates it from traditional price trackers by offering a qualitative layer of analysis, particularly useful for understanding the narrative surrounding a project or token. This is crucial for investors looking to gauge market perception and identify potential breakout projects early on.
Coindive offers a range of customizable alerts, encompassing social activity spikes, sentiment changes, and AI-powered price alerts that provide context by linking price fluctuations to relevant market events or project developments. This functionality is particularly valuable for traders and analysts who need to react swiftly to market dynamics. The platform's ability to filter out spam and bot activity enhances the reliability of its sentiment analysis, a significant advantage over platforms that rely on raw social data. Furthermore, Coindive's backing by CoinGecko lends it credibility and reinforces its focus on data accuracy.

CoinMarketCap is a cornerstone resource for anyone involved in the cryptocurrency space, from casual observers to seasoned traders. Its comprehensive coverage of nearly every cryptocurrency on the market, coupled with real-time data and customizable alerts, makes it a powerful tool for staying informed about market movements and making timely investment decisions. Its extensive feature set caters to a broad audience, including individual investors, analysts, developers, and even content creators looking for reliable data. CoinMarketCap's value proposition rests on its ability to deliver critical information efficiently, enabling users to react quickly to market changes and capitalize on opportunities. It earns its place on this list due to its wide-ranging functionality, ease of use, and trusted reputation within the crypto community.
One of the platform's most valuable features is its customizable alert system. Users can set up notifications for specific cryptocurrencies, triggering alerts based on price thresholds, percentage changes, or market cap fluctuations. This allows investors to track their assets closely and be notified immediately of significant movements. For example, a trader could set an alert for Bitcoin to trigger if its price drops below a certain level, enabling them to react quickly and potentially mitigate losses. Similarly, long-term holders can monitor their portfolio and receive updates on major market cap shifts, providing insights into overall market trends. The portfolio tracking feature further enhances this by integrating directly with the alert system, providing a holistic view of an investor's holdings and their performance.
Beyond price alerts, CoinMarketCap serves as a robust news aggregator, curating content from a wide variety of crypto news outlets. This allows users to stay abreast of industry developments, regulatory changes, and emerging trends, all within a single platform. This integrated approach saves users time and effort by centralizing crucial market information and news updates. While the basic tier is free and provides access to a wealth of information, a paid subscription unlocks additional features such as advanced charting tools, deeper analytical data, and exclusive market insights.

CryptoCompare stands out as a robust platform offering a comprehensive suite of tools, including a highly customizable alert system valuable for serious crypto investors, traders, and analysts. It goes beyond simple price alerts by incorporating in-depth market analysis, portfolio tracking, and even mining profitability notifications, making it a one-stop shop for staying informed about the crypto market. Whether you're a day trader reacting to real-time price swings, a long-term investor tracking portfolio performance, or a miner monitoring profitability, CryptoCompare's alerts can be tailored to your specific needs.
One of CryptoCompare's strengths is its ability to provide multi-exchange price alerts. Unlike platforms limited to a single exchange, CryptoCompare allows you to track price movements across various exchanges, giving you a more holistic view of the market and preventing you from missing opportunities or being misled by exchange-specific volatility. This is particularly useful for arbitrage traders looking to exploit price discrepancies between exchanges. The platform further differentiates itself with portfolio value change notifications. By connecting your portfolio, you can receive alerts about significant gains or losses, enabling timely intervention and risk management. For those interested in more than just price, CryptoCompare offers custom news alerts filtered by topic or specific coin. This feature is invaluable for staying ahead of market-moving news and sentiment shifts. The inclusion of mining profitability alerts also caters to the mining community, providing timely updates on mining difficulty and profitability changes.
While CryptoCompare boasts powerful features, its interface can feel overwhelming for newcomers. The sheer amount of data and options can be daunting, requiring a learning curve to navigate effectively. Furthermore, some of the more advanced features, including API access and certain alert types, are locked behind a premium subscription. While the free tier provides substantial value, users seeking the full suite of tools will need to consider the subscription cost. Finally, some users have reported occasional alert delays, which can be a critical drawback for time-sensitive trading strategies. Compared to simpler alert tools that solely focus on price, CryptoCompare offers greater depth of information and customization, albeit at the cost of increased complexity. For users seeking comprehensive market data and advanced alert features, the trade-off may be worthwhile.

CoinDesk distinguishes itself as a reputable source of crypto news, prioritizing journalistic integrity and in-depth analysis over simply aggregating price feeds. This focus makes it a valuable tool for investors and enthusiasts seeking to understand the broader context surrounding market movements, technological advancements, and regulatory shifts. Rather than chasing fleeting price fluctuations, CoinDesk equips you with the knowledge to make informed, long-term decisions. This makes it particularly valuable for those building a fundamental understanding of the crypto space, from individual hodlers and altcoin investors to institutional players and crypto portfolio managers.
CoinDesk’s strength lies in its team of dedicated journalists. They provide breaking news alerts on everything from regulatory developments and legal challenges to technological breakthroughs and market analysis. This commitment to high-quality reporting is crucial for navigating the often-volatile crypto landscape. While platforms like Twitter can offer real-time updates, CoinDesk provides curated, verified information, reducing the risk of misinformation. For crypto researchers, developers, and content creators, CoinDesk becomes a valuable source of accurate and reliable data.
The platform offers a variety of delivery methods including email newsletters (daily and weekly options), browser notifications, and a mobile app. This flexibility allows users to tailor their news consumption based on their individual preferences and the pace of the market. The event-based notifications are especially useful for traders and analysts who need to stay informed about major industry happenings, such as significant conference announcements or major exchange listings.

Cryptocurrency Alerting distinguishes itself as a comprehensive notification platform built specifically for the dynamic crypto market. It offers a broad spectrum of alerts delivered through various channels, including email, SMS, Telegram, Discord, browser notifications, and even voice calls. This makes it a potent tool for staying informed about critical market movements, wallet activity, and on-chain developments, regardless of your preferred communication method. This tool is particularly useful for those actively managing a crypto portfolio, day trading, or deeply involved in the blockchain space.
The platform's strength lies in its specialization. Unlike generic notification services, Cryptocurrency Alerting focuses on crypto-specific events. It monitors exchange listing and delisting announcements, tracks on-chain metrics like whale transactions and gas prices (particularly crucial for Ethereum users), and allows users to set up alerts for specific wallet transactions. This granular control over the types of alerts received ensures users aren't bombarded with irrelevant information and can focus on the data points most relevant to their investment strategies. For example, a trader focused on Ethereum DeFi could set up gas price alerts to optimize transaction timing and costs. A long-term holder might prioritize exchange listing alerts as a potential indicator of increased adoption and price appreciation. Blockfolio, now integrated into the FTX exchange, offers a combined platform for portfolio tracking and a comprehensive crypto news alert system. This mobile-first platform allows users to monitor their investments and stay informed about market movements, all within a single application. Its key strength lies in the Signal feature, providing direct updates from token development teams. This offers valuable insights into project developments, roadmap updates, and community sentiment that can inform investment decisions and provide an edge not easily found elsewhere. For those invested in smaller, emerging projects, this access to direct communication can be invaluable.
Blockfolio’s alert system provides customizable notifications for price fluctuations, ensuring users don’t miss critical market swings. Users can set specific price thresholds to trigger alerts, allowing for proactive trading strategies and risk management. Portfolio change notifications further enhance this by keeping users aware of their investment performance in real-time. Furthermore, its news aggregation and alert capability keeps users abreast of broader market trends and impactful events. The platform is free to use for core features, although FTX may offer premium features in the future.
Compared to other portfolio trackers and alert platforms like Delta or CoinGecko, Blockfolio differentiates itself with the direct developer communication channel via Signal. While other platforms may offer news aggregation and price alerts, Blockfolio's unique feature makes it particularly attractive for investors involved in newer projects or seeking a more direct line of communication with project teams.

CoinGecko distinguishes itself as a comprehensive and user-friendly platform for tracking cryptocurrency markets and setting up custom alerts. Its appeal stems from its broad coverage of crypto assets, including a vast array of altcoins often overlooked by other platforms, combined with a robust alert system that integrates directly with its tracking tools. This makes CoinGecko particularly valuable for investors and traders interested in a holistic view of the market, from established projects to emerging tokens. Its free tier offers significant functionality, making it an attractive option for both novice and experienced users.
CoinGecko's alert system allows users to monitor specific metrics for any listed cryptocurrency. These metrics include price fluctuations, market capitalization changes, trading volume surges, and trending coins. The platform’s "Beam" feature is a significant advantage, providing notifications on important project announcements and updates directly from development teams. This direct line of communication offers valuable insights into project development and can be a crucial factor for investment decisions. For portfolio management, CoinGecko allows users to integrate their holdings and set alerts based on their specific investments, providing real-time notifications of significant changes.
Setting up alerts is straightforward, involving selecting the desired coin, choosing the metric to track (price, volume, market cap, etc.), and defining the threshold that triggers the notification. Alerts can be delivered via the web platform or through push notifications on the CoinGecko mobile app, ensuring users receive timely updates regardless of their location.
While CoinGecko offers a generous free tier, some advanced features require CoinGecko Candy (points earned through platform engagement) or a premium subscription. These features might include more frequent alerts or access to exclusive data. The mobile app, while functional, can be resource-intensive and some users have reported occasional notification delays, which are important factors to consider.
Comparison with Similar Tools: Compared to platforms like CryptoPanic or Delta Investment Tracker, CoinGecko's strength lies in its extensive coin coverage and integration with its comprehensive tracking platform. While CryptoPanic focuses on news aggregation and Delta primarily on portfolio tracking, CoinGecko combines both aspects with its robust alert system, providing a more holistic approach to market monitoring.

Crypto Panic distinguishes itself as a dedicated aggregator and alert system for cryptocurrency news. Its core strength lies in consolidating information from over 200 sources across the web, providing a comprehensive overview of the constantly evolving crypto landscape. This makes it particularly valuable for investors, traders, and analysts who need to stay informed about market-moving events, emerging trends, and project developments. By filtering information by coin, sentiment, and keyword, users can tailor their news feeds to focus on specific areas of interest, optimizing their research and decision-making processes.
Crypto Panic's community-driven approach, allowing users to vote on the importance of news items, is a significant advantage. This crowd-sourced filtering system helps surface critical information, potentially identifying key developments earlier than relying solely on algorithmic filtering. The sentiment analysis feature, categorizing news as positive or negative, offers another layer of insight, allowing users to quickly gauge market reactions to specific events. For example, a trader could set up alerts for negative news surrounding a specific altcoin they are considering, providing early warning of potential price drops. Similarly, a content creator could monitor positive sentiment around a particular blockchain project, identifying trending topics for their next piece.
While Crypto Panic excels in news aggregation, it's important to acknowledge its limitations. The platform offers limited price alerting functionality, making it less suitable for traders relying on real-time price movements. While it aggregates news from a wide range of sources, the inclusion of some lower-quality sources can necessitate careful evaluation of information. Furthermore, some advanced features, such as an ad-free experience and unlimited portfolio tracking, require a premium subscription. The lack of direct portfolio integration also necessitates cross-referencing with other platforms for portfolio performance analysis.
Compared to platforms like CoinGecko and CoinMarketCap, which offer more comprehensive market data and charting tools, Crypto Panic's focus is purely on news. This makes it a complementary tool, ideally used in conjunction with other platforms for a holistic view of the crypto market.
